A college student Earned $6500 during summer vacation working as a waiter. The student invested Part of the money at 10% and the

rest at 9%. If the student received a total of $607 in interest at the end of the year, how much was invested at 10%?

Answer:

The amount invested at 10% rate is $ 2200

Step-by-step explanation:

Given as :

The total amount earn by student = $6500

The total interest received at the end of year = $607

Let the amount invested at 10% rate = $x

So, The amount invested at 9% rate = ($6500 - $x)

Let the time for which money invested = 1 year

<u>Now from Simple Interest method :</u>

SI = \frac{principal\times Rate\times Time}{100}

Or, SI_1 + SI_2 = \frac{x\times 10\times 1}{100} + \frac{(6500-x)l\times 9\times 1}{100}

Or, SI_1 + SI_2 = (\frac{10x}{100})+\frac{(6500-x)\times 9}{100}

Or, $607 × 100 = 10x + (6500-x) × 9

Or, $60700 = 10x- 9x + 58500

Or, $60700 - $58500 = x

Or , 2200 = x

∴ x = 2200

So, The amount invested at 10% rate = $x = $ 2200

Hence The amount invested at 10% rate is $ 2200   Answer

Find a number that is between 2/7 and 4/11 .
Furkat [3]
To answer this problem, one way is to use the calculator and add directly the two numbers and get the average between the two. The answer is 25/77. We can also get this number by getting the LCM of the denominators which is 77. 2/7 is equal to 22/77 while 4/11 is equal to 28/77. 0.5*(22 +28) is equal to 25. Hence the answer is 25/77.
